Lijun Cao created KYLIN-3600: -------------------------------- Summary: Utility classes should not have public constructors Key: KYLIN-3600 URL: https://issues.apache.org/jira/browse/KYLIN-3600 Project: Kylin Issue Type: Bug Reporter: Lijun Cao Assignee: Lijun Cao Fix For: v2.6.0
Utility classes, which are collections of static members, are not meant to be instantiated. Even abstract utility classes, which can be extended, should not have public constructors. Most utility classes are located in *core-common/src/main/java/org/apache/kylin/common/util* -- This message was sent by Atlassian JIRA (v7.6.3#76005)